Butyrospermum Parkii (Shea) Butter
Roles: Skin conditioning, Viscosity controlling
UV Protection
Moisturizing
Anti-aging
Malassezia unsafe

Shea Butter is a great natural moisturizer everybody knows about. And it’s popular for a reason. It contains 5 essential fatty acids (palmitic, stearic, oleic, linoleic, and arachidonic), vitamins (A, D, E, F), and catechins, which are antioxidants. It moisturizes the skin and protects it from UV, cold, and other negative factors. It can be used on its own and will not harm your skin even in very high concentrations.

Ceramide NP

Ceramide NP is one of the most important ceramides found naturally in human skin. It plays a key role in maintaining a strong, healthy moisture barrier — the skin’s protective shield. When this barrier is damaged, skin becomes dry, irritated, and more sensitive. It helps restore that balance.

In skincare formulas, the component works by filling in the microscopic gaps between skin cells, much like mortar between bricks. This strengthens the outer layer of the skin, reduces moisture loss, and enhances overall resilience. Products containing Ceramide NP are especially beneficial for dry, sensitive, or compromised skin, including conditions like irritation from over-exfoliating or cold weather exposure.

Its biggest advantage is biocompatibility: Ceramide NP closely mimics the skin’s own natural ceramides, making it highly effective and well-tolerated. When combined with cholesterol and fatty acids, its performance is even better, helping to rebuild the lipid barrier more efficiently.

Overall, Ceramide NP is a gentle yet powerful ingredient that supports long-term skin health by reinforcing hydration, smoothing texture, and improving the skin’s ability to protect itself.
